Examples
-
100 gram-force centimeters converts to approximately 1.5363×10⁻¹² fuel oil equivalent @barrel (US)
-
1,000,000 gram-force centimeters equals about 1.5363×10⁻⁸ fuel oil equivalent @barrel (US)

Frequently Asked Questions
-
What is a gram-force centimeter?
-
It is a non-SI unit of energy measuring the work done by a constant force of one gram-force moving through one centimeter.
-
Why convert to fuel oil equivalent per U.S. barrel?
-
It expresses energy on a standard fuel basis, useful for energy accounting, comparing fuels, and petroleum industry analyses.
-
Can fuel oil equivalent values vary?
-
Yes, the exact energy content changes depending on fuel oil grade and density, affecting precise conversions.
Key Terminology
-
Gram-force centimeter
-
A non-SI unit of energy equal to the work done by one gram-force over a distance of one centimeter.
-
Fuel oil equivalent @barrel (US)
-
Energy content in a U.S. barrel of fuel oil, used to express petroleum energy amounts rather than volume.
